Distinguishing the Contribution of Type 1 Pili from That of Other QseB-Misregulated Factors when QseC Is Absent during Urinary Tract Infection
Urinary tract infections (UTI), primarily caused by uropathogenic Escherichia coli (UPEC), are one of the leading bacterial infections due to their high frequency and rate of recurrence.
